Advanced Applications of Diamond Turning Tools
1. Rapid Prototyping for Optical Components
Diamond turning enables the swift production of high-precision optical prototypes without the need for expensive molding tools. This capability is invaluable for research and development programs, allowing for quick iterations and reduced time-to-market for new optical designs.
2. Infrared (IR) Optics Manufacturing
The process is particularly suited for creating infrared optics, as it can achieve the necessary surface finishes without post-production polishing. Materials like germanium and chalcogenide glass, which are challenging to polish using traditional methods, can be effectively machined using diamond turning.
